- Prepare operatories for set-up, decontamination, sterilization, cleaning, restocking, maintaining lab & procedural areas and ensuring equipment is ready for each patient.
- Provides positive customer service to patients by escorting, communicating, and prepping them for care by doctor. Review history and progress of treatment plans with patients.
- Administers oxygen & IV sedation as needed, takes blood pressure
- Takes X-Rays, impressions, pours & prepares study models, coordinates lab cases.
- Records treatment information on patient’s charts, schedules appointments, and provides follow up and post op direction and instructions to patients.
- Graduate of accredited Surgical Assisting program
- Two years of Surgical Assisting experience required
- Skill in utilizing standard surgical office equipment including Autoclave, statim, model trimmer, Panoramic/CBCT, oxygen, laser, intra oral camera, hand pieces, etc.
- CPR & First Aid Certified
